This affects JE FAQ Pro 1.5.0, a Joomla FAQ component. A remote attacker could manipulate FAQ category requests so the site database runs attacker-controlled SQL. For a Joomla site still using this component, business impact could include data theft, content tampering, or account compromise. The sources do not provide CVSS scoring or a named fixed version. Exposure is likely limited to legacy Joomla sites with JE FAQ Pro com_jefaqpro version 1.5.0 installed and reachable publicly. The bundle lists affected vendor and product metadata as n/a, so asset teams should verify by component name rather than CPE alone. Prioritize any internet-facing Joomla site using this legacy component. The issue is old, but remote SQL injection against an exposed CMS plugin can create disproportionate business risk. If no affected component is found, track as not applicable and retain evidence. Mitigation focus: Identify all Joomla sites running com_jefaqpro.; Remove the component if it is unused.; Check vendor or maintainer guidance for a safe fixed version..
